Portobello mushroom
Is portobello mushroom low FODMAP?
Portobello mushroom is high FODMAP and best avoided during the elimination phase.
Portobello is mannitol-heavy, high even at small servings, and cooking does not lower it. For that meaty bite, grilled oyster mushrooms or canned champignons are the gentle swaps.
